Situational Test
A type of assessment designed to measure a person's responses and behaviors in simulated environments or scenarios that mimic real-life situations.
Performance-Based Assessment
An evaluation method where students are assessed on their ability to perform tasks or activities, rather than through traditional tests.
Assessment Instruments
Tools or methods used to evaluate, measure, or otherwise assess various dimensions of behavior, ability, or achievement.
Likert-Type
A scale used in questionnaires to measure respondents' attitudes or opinions, where they indicate their level of agreement or disagreement on a symmetric agree-disagree scale for a series of statements.
